2012-10-26 14 views
5

Merhaba jquery dadesbles eklentisini kullanarak yaklaşık 40 sütun/alan içeren bir Oracle tablosu için bir UI geliştirmeye çalışıyorum. En fazla 18 sütun görüntüleyebiliyorum, ancak bundan sonra çalışmıyor. Daha önce aynı sorunla karşı karşıya olan var mı? Lütfen bana bu konuda tavsiyem jquery ile oldukça yeni. jquery datatables - Bir veri tabanındaki maksimum sütun sayısı

`Sorry for that... 

i 18 sütununa (herhangi bir 18) benim UI mükemmel çalışıyor görebilirsiniz için yapılandırmak, benim oracle tablo için bir UI oluşturmak çalışıyorum. Ancak bir tane daha sütun ekler ve yapılandırmamı güncellerseniz UI'm yüklenmez.

<script type="text/javascript"> 
    $(document).ready(function() { 
     $("#reports").dataTable({ 
      "bServerSide": true, 
      "sAjaxSource": "/databaseInterface/DataSource", 
      "bProcessing": true, 
      "sPaginationType": "full_numbers", 
      "bJQueryUI": true, 
      "aoColumns": [ 
          { "sName": "ID", 
          "bSearchable": false, 
          "bSortable": false, 
          "bVisible": false 
           }, 
        { "sName": "name" }, 
        { "sName": "sname" }, 
        { "sName": "address" }, 
        { "sName": "city" }, 
        { "sName": "post code" }, 
        { "sName": "age" }, 
        { "sName": "major" }, 
        { "sName": "grade" }, 
        { "sName": "Elect1" }, 
        { "sName": "Elect2" }, 
        { "sName": "Elect3" }, 
        { "sName": "Elect4" }, 
        { "sName": "Elect5" }, 
        { "sName": "Assig1" }, 
        { "sName": "Assig2" }, 
        { "sName": "Assig3" }, 
        { "sName": "Assig4" }, 
        { "sName": "Assig5" } 
       ] 
    }).makeEditable({ 
      "aoColumns": [ 
          {},{},{},{},{},{},{},{},{},{},{},{},{},{},{},{},{},{} 
         ] 
         }); 
    }); 
    </script> 

bu düzgün çalıştığını benim örnek kod, ve ben { "sname": "Durum"} ekleyin sonunda, ve bu benim arayüzünde aything görüntülendiği değil karşılık gelen değeri ile benim veri kaynağı güncelleyin. `

jquery 1.8, java 5 ve ayrıca jquery düzenlenebilir Tarihlenebilir eklenti bu web sitesinde gösterilen bir datatable gibi benim oracle tablosunu görüntülemek çalışıyorum

datatable reference that i'm using

+0

Neler çalışmıyor? –

+0

Kişiler, sorunuzu reddetmeye başlamadan önce sahip olduğunuz bir şeyi yayınlayın. Gördüğünüz gibi, gönderdiğiniz bilgiler herhangi birinin doğru cevap vermesi için yeterli değildir. Kodun yanı sıra, jQuery sürümü, eklenti sürümü gibi, kullandığınız sürümleri, başka bir sitede örnek varsa ve bu tür bir –

+0

satırını kullandıktan sonra virgül kullanıyorsunuz {"sName": "Assig5"} ve sonunda {"sName": "Durum"} eklemeden önce? –

cevap

4

Çok olasılıkla sorun olduğunu senin Sunucu, belirli sayıda karakterden fazla olan GET isteklerini reddediyor. Varsayılan olarak DataTables, sunucu tarafı işlem isteklerini GET olarak gönderir. POST olarak değiştirmek için sServerMethod seçeneğini kullanın - http://datatables.net/ref#sServerMethod.

+0

yerine GET kullanıyordum Teşekkürler Allan, işe yarıyor. – user1777875

+0

Bu çok açıklıyor :) Şimdi, kodları kopyaladığım ve yapıştırdığımda bile çeşitli veri yığınlarımın neden rasgele başarı oranlarına sahip olduğunu biliyorum. – Mary